Abstract
Human cytomegalovirus (HCMV) infection is a global concern and highly infectious. HCMV-infected individuals are often carriers with damaged immunity. However few diagnostic indicators block HMCV control and prevention. Thus, we measured 21 serum proteins related to HCMV infection using iTRAQ-labeling based quantitative proteomic approaches and SAA1 and APOE were confirmed as candidate serum indicators for identification of HMCV infection according to ROC curve analysis and that co-occurrence of SAA1 and APOE are better markers than individual proteins.Entities:

Differential serum proteins in HCMV infected group.
| Accession # | Protein Name | Ratio | Pval |
|---|---|---|---|
| sp|P0DJI8|SAA1_HUMAN | Serum amyloid A-1 protein | 10.7647 | 0.0161 |
| sp|P02741|CRP_HUMAN | C-reactive protein | 6.0813 | 0.0154 |
| sp|P01877|IGHA2_HUMAN | Ig alpha-2 chain C region | 5.0119 | 0.0292 |
| sp|Q9UK55|ZPI_HUMAN | Protein Z-dependent protease inhibitor | 2.466 | 0.0551 |
| sp|P04264|K2C1_HUMAN | Keratin, type II cytoskeletal 1 | 2.1478 | 0.0181 |
| sp|P02748|CO9_HUMAN | Complement component C9 | 2.0701 | 0.0073 |
| sp|P04196|HRG_HUMAN | Histidine-rich glycoprotein | 0.4742 | 0.0041 |
| sp|P01009|A1AT_HUMAN | Alpha-1-antitrypsin | 0.4529 | 0.0133 |
| sp|Q15582|BGH3_HUMAN | Transforming growth factor-beta-induced protein ig-h3 | 0.4406 | 0.0409 |
| sp|P02749|APOH_HUMAN | Beta-2-glycoprotein 1 | 0.4325 | 0.0062 |
| sp|P05155|IC1_HUMAN | Plasma protease C1 inhibitor | 0.4169 | 0.014 |
| sp|P11226|MBL2_HUMAN | Mannose-binding protein C | 0.4093 | 0.0244 |
| sp|P02656|APOC3_HUMAN | Apolipoprotein C-III | 0.4055 | 0.0073 |
| sp|P01008|ANT3_HUMAN | Antithrombin-III | 0.3981 | 0.0197 |
| sp|P10909|CLUS_HUMAN | Clusterin | 0.3499 | 0.0278 |
| sp|P02649|APOE_HUMAN | Apolipoprotein E | 0.3281 | 0 |
| sp|P01860|IGHG3_HUMAN | Ig gamma-3 chain C region | 0.3251 | 0.0352 |
| sp|O43866|CD5L_HUMAN | CD5 antigen-like | 0.2884 | 0 |
| sp|P01871|IGHM_HUMAN | Ig mu chain C region | 0.263 | 0.0111 |
| sp|Q9BXR6|FHR5_HUMAN | Complement factor H-related protein 5 | 0.2559 | 0.0545 |
| sp|P01861|IGHG4_HUMAN | Ig gamma-4 chain C region | 0.1406 | 0.0531 |
| sp|P01880|IGHD_HUMAN | Ig delta chain C region | 0.1318 | 0 |
| sp|P01857|IGHG1_HUMAN | Ig gamma-1 chain C region | 0.1148 | 0.0132 |
| sp|P78417|GSTO1_HUMAN | Glutathione S-transferase omega-1 | 0.0112 | 0.0189 |

Figure 3Validation data for potential serum markers for HCMV infection. Expression of proteins in crude sera of controls and infected patients validated by Western blot, and 15 more controls and patients by ELISA. An independent Student’s t-test was used for statistical validation. ***p < 0.001; (A) Protein bands of SAA1 in serum sample; (B) abnormal expression of SAA1 in sera from individuals with HCMV infection according to Western blot; (C) abnormal expression of SAA1 in sera from individuals with HCMV infection according to ELISA.
Figure 4Validation data for potential serum markers for HCMV infection. Protein expression in crude sera of controls and patients enrolled in the proteomic analysis as validated by Western blot, and 15 more controls and patients as validated with ELISA. AN independent Student’s t-test was used for statistical validation. ***p < 0.001; (A) Protein bands of APOE in serum sample; (B) abnormal expression of APOE in sera from individuals with HCMV infection accoridn to Western blot; (C) abnormal expression of APOE in sera from individuals with HCMV infection according to ELISA.
Figure 5ELISA data based ROCcurves for SAA1 and APOE in discriminating HCMV infection from healthy controls. AUC for SAA1 and APOE were 0.78 and 0.67 respectively.
